Understanding Tungsten Carbide Inserts for PDC Bits

Tungsten carbide inserts are essential components in polycrystalline diamond compact (PDC) bits, which are widely used in the drilling industry. These inserts enhance the durability and cutting efficiency of the bits, making them suitable for various geological formations. The unique properties of tungsten carbide, such as its high hardness and wear resistance, contribute significantly to the performance of PDC bits.

When selecting tungsten carbide inserts, manufacturers consider factors such as the thickness, shape, and size of the inserts. These characteristics can greatly influence the overall effectiveness of the PDC bit in different drilling conditions. As a result, understanding these variables is crucial for optimizing drilling operations and minimizing costs.
